The circumference is the perimeter of the circle. It's the distance around the circle's edge. Think of it like a fence.
The full circle's perimeter is 6 units. The arc length is a piece of that and it's 1 unit.
1/6 of the full perimeter is the arc length
1/6 of a full 360 degree rotation is (1/6)*360 = 360/6 = 60
The central angle of the arc is 60 degrees.

K so you have to set 2 equations like this
x meaning the amount of adults
and y meaning the amount of kids
x+y=11
13.5x+8.25y=111.75
Then use substitution method and you get
x=11-y from the first equation
plug that in to the second and you get
13.5(11-y)+8.25y=111.75
Solve for y in that equation by distributing and then combining like terms
148.5 - 13.5y + 8.25y = 111.75
148.5 - 5.25y = 111.75
Then, you need to subtract 148.5 from each side and cancel the negatives
5.25y=36.75
solve for y and you get
36.75/5.25 = 7
y=7
7 Children attended the movie.
